Volume Up is an EP by the South Korean girl group 4Minute. It features a title track of the same name and was released on April 9, 2012. 4Minute originally scheduled their EP release for February 2012; however, this date was subsequently delayed several times. Volume Up was finally released and officially revealed on April 9, 2012. The premiere of the music video for the title song took place on the same day. 4Minute was a five-member girl group from Seoul, South Korea, formed by Cube Entertainment in 2009. The group consists of Nam Ji Hyun (남지현), Heo Ga Yoon (허가윤), Jeon Ji Yoon (전지윤), HyunA (현아) and Kwon So Hyun (권소현). In 2016, Cube Entertainment announced the disbandment of 4Minute after unsuccessful contract renewal negotiation with the majority of the members. They made their debut with "Hot Issue" on June 15, 2009 and performed on their debut stage on June 18, 2009 on Mnet M! Countdown.
